Finding Balance in Changing Times

THE PAST MONTH has created a shockwave of unexpected events, transitions and chaotic moments. When we are overly exposed to all that is going on around us, we can easily get caught up in the drama, fear and uncertainty that these events invoke within us.

I felt this strongly when the news of Farrah Faucet and Michael Jackson's transition hit the news... when an individual is placed on an iconic plateau there is a perception from many vantage points that this person is in some way above human experience, we forget they too are here in the human form to share, learn and experience just as we are.

News and the media can stir up much fear, anxiety and confusion - we can easily loose our spiritual grounding and get lost in the emotions that redirect our knowingness. While the loss of an individual presence is a loss strongly felt by the lack of presence, we also must remember that we are all souls, here in this brief moment in time to share, learn and experience.

When we get caught up in the chaos and confusion, our energy can feel depleted, depressed or we may feel that we aren't feeling "connected". In these moments its important to acknowledge what you feel, honor your feeling of loss, confusion, sadness - whatever emotion is calling you in the moment, be aware of its presence, it is there to serve you in the awareness of contrast.

However, after you have come to this acknowledgement, it is time to let go. Holding onto energy or emotions that do not offer comfort or pleasure are not necessary to carry around with you. The beauty of contrast is that if gives you awareness to what makes you feel good and what does not bring you joy.

As you explore ways to create your inner peace once more, gain your grounding and balance; remember tools you have used in the past. Meditation is a simple and wonderful way to get re-connected to your higher self and invoke the process of inner peace. Meditation does not have to be a sit still in silence experience. I have found my most profound meditations to be when I am walking outside, connecting to the earth, nature and the music of the breeze. My mind is quiet and calm, my feet are connected to Mother Earth and the sun creates a wonderful blanket of warmth.

As you get grounded, your mood is lifted and life's events are less emotionally powerful. There will always be moments, events or shifts that will impact our lives; this is an element of contrast. Use a journal to document your changes, challenges and growth. A journal is a wonderful record of life's experiences through your journey.

Additionally, make sure you give yourself the honor of you; take time for you. During times of job cut-backs, layoffs and feeling as if there is less and less, there is always plenty of you to give to you. Some pleasures may not be as financially available to you, but you can always find simple pleasures and experiences. Get creative and explore aspects of your passions and pleasures, find joy in each moment, no matter how big or small.

As we enter the next month of summer, we in the United States will celebrate our country's birthday - a wonderful time to celebrate and acknowledge all the simple pleasures of family, friends and warm sunshine!
